ISGRI significance mosaic images. Left: ISGRI 18-40 keV. Right: 40-100 keVSources detected > 10σ in each band are marked on the image. The table below lists the fitted position, and statistical positional uncertainty in arcmin returned by the mosaic step of
OSA7, of all the sources detected in the 18 - 40 keV range (band A: 1 Crab ~ 206 cps ) and 40 - 100 keV range (band B: 1 Crab ~ 103 cps ) where available.NOTES: The table is constructed from the
isgri_mosa_res.fitsfile - fluxes in the mosaic output are known to be systematically ~10% lower than in the ScW light-curves (see known issues). The systematic noise increases towards the edge of the field of view andNEWsources < 6σ towards the border of the image may be spurious.

JEM-X significance mosaic images. Left: 3-10 keV. Right: 10-25 keV.Note: Sources labelled were detected in the 3-10 keV image > 5σ and are listed in the table below. Fluxes are extracted at the known catalogue position of the source (i.e. no fitting of the source position is done), with
mosaic_spec, in two bands: A = 3-10 keV (1 Crab ~ 88 cps); B = 10-25 keV (1 Crab ~ 32 cps).NOTE: The object marked as SLX 1744-299_300 is used to indicate two low-mass x-ray binaries separated by 2.7 arcminutes, SLX 1744-299 and SLX 1744-300; the position for SLX 1744-299 is used, although it can not be ruled out that SLX 1744-300 may dominate the emission some of the time.
